if the density of mercury is 13.6g/ml, how many ml of mercury are in 1,000 g of mercury?

Answer:

73.53 mL

Explanation:

The volume of a substance when given the density and mass can be found by using the formula

[tex]volume = \frac{mass}{density} \\[/tex]

From the question we have

[tex]volume = \frac{1000}{13.6} \\ = 73.52941...[/tex]

We have the final answer as

73.53 mL
